Ethnic Distribution of Roussel

According to the US Census, the Roussel surname is distributed across the following ethnic groups. This data reflects self-reported ethnicity among 2,777 Americans with the Roussel last name.

White 88.94%
Black 5.76%
Hispanic 3.1%
Asian/PI 0.61%
Native American 0.22%
Two+ Races 1.37%

Popularity of Roussel Over Time

Comparing US Census data from 2000 and 2010 shows how the Roussel surname has changed in prevalence.

Census 2000
#11,260
2,577 people
Down 102
Census 2010
#11,362
2,777 people

The number of Americans with the Roussel surname increased by 200 between 2000 and 2010.
